Fishing Report – Saratoga Lake, NY 4/23/17

First trip out with the whole family this season.  It was a gorgeous day and we had fun.  I tried to target fish but gave up, the boys were very excited and not really paying attention.  I went to scout mode for an upcoming walleye trip with my dad.  I found some spots that looked good for targeting Walleye when it opens on the first weekend in May.  There are some sonar screenshots below.


Fishing Report Data:

  • Fish Species Targeted: Perch

  • Catch: None

  • Presentation: Jigging with worms

  • Gear: Light spinning gear

  • Water Clarity: 0-13 Feet

  • Water Temp: Around 53 degrees

  • Air Pressure: Around 30in and rising

  • Wind: None in the morning picked up in the afternoon then SSW 5-10 mph

  • General Overview: Sonar was very active with fish suspended through the column.
